Лабораторная Работа Теория Сложности Вычислительных Процессов и Структур

Состав работы

material.view.file_icon
material.view.file_icon
material.view.file_icon .DS_Store
material.view.file_icon array_sorter.py
material.view.file_icon graph.py
material.view.file_icon knapsack.py
material.view.file_icon
material.view.file_icon
material.view.file_icon ._.DS_Store
material.view.file_icon ._graph.py

Описание

Задание по предмету - Теория Сложности Вычислительных Процессов и Структур

Список Лабораторных работ:

1. Select sort
2. Bubble sort
3. Merge sort (не рекурсивная версия)
4. Дейкстра (граф) + восстановление пути
5. Форд-Беллман (граф)
6. Краскал (MST)
7. Флойд (граф) = 1 балл
8. Динамическое программирование - Рюкзак.

Язык программирования - python3
Преподаватель - Рубан А.А.
Оценка - Отлично.
Лабораторная работа № 1. Теория сложностей вычислительных процессов и структур
Написать программу для сортировки массива из 50 элементов методом “пузырьковой” сортировки (Bubble Sort) или прямого выбора (Select Sort) (по вариантам). Массив считать из файла. Вывести на экран трудоемкость метода (количество сравнений). Номер варианта выбирается по последней цифре зачетной книжки Вариант 1 Метод “пузырьковой” сортировки. Массив для сортировки: 456, 827, 165, 117, 691, 476, 311, 25, 495, 571, 17, 30, 441, 696, 574, 162, 358, 119, 655, 241, 333, 978, 199, 959, 577, 790, 896,
User jashma28 : 20 мая 2012
800 руб.
Лабораторная работа № 2 Теория сложностей вычислительных процессов и структур. Вариант 0
Лабораторная работа № 2 Графы. Поиск остова минимального веса. Написать программу, которая по алгоритму Краскала находит остов минимального веса для связного взвешенного неориентированного графа, имеющего 7 вершин. Граф задан матрицей весов дуг, соединяющих всевозможные пары вершин (0 означает, что соответствующей дуги нет). Данные считать из файла. Номер варианта выбирается по последней цифре пароля. Вариант 0
User Despite : 14 мая 2015
60 руб.
promo
Лабораторная работа № 1 Теория сложностей вычислительных процессов и структур. Вариант 0
Лабораторная работа № 1 Сортировка массивов Написать программу для сортировки массива из 50 элементов методом “пузырьковой” сортировки (Bubble Sort) или прямого выбора (Select Sort) (по вариантам). Массив считать из файла. Вывести на экран трудоемкость метода (количество сравнений). Номер варианта выбирается по последней цифре зачетной книжки Вариант 0 Метод прямого выбора. Массив для сортировки: 618, 528, 929, 744, 931, 977, 724, 154, 547, 866, 42, 310, 134, 682, 847, 411, 311, 429, 367, 425, 3
User Despite : 14 мая 2015
60 руб.
Лабораторная работа № 4 Теория сложностей вычислительных процессов и структур. Вариант 0
Лабораторная работа № 4 Графы. Нахождение кратчайшего расстояния между двумя вершинами с помощью алгоритма Дейкстры Написать программу, которая по алгоритму Дейкстры находит кратчайшее расстояние от указанной вершины до всех остальных вершин связного взвешенного неориентированного графа, имеющего 6 вершин (нумерация вершин начинается с 0). Граф задан матрицей весов дуг, соединяющих всевозможные пары вершин (0 означает, что соответствующей дуги нет). Данные считать из файла. Номер варианта выбир
User Despite : 14 мая 2015
60 руб.
Лабораторная работа № 5 Теория сложностей вычислительных процессов и структур. Вариант 0
Лабораторная работа № 5 Задачи динамического программирования. Задача грабителя (задача “о рюкзаке”) Имеется склад, на котором присутствует некоторый ассортимент товаров. Запас каждого товара неограничен. У каждого товара своя стоимость Ci и масса mi. Написать программу, которая методом динамического программирования формирует такой набор товаров, чтобы его суммарная масса не превышала заданную грузоподъемность М, и стоимость была бы максимальной. На экран вывести промежуточные вычисления, сформ
User Despite : 14 мая 2015
60 руб.
promo
Лабораторная работа № 3 Теория сложностей вычислительных процессов и структур. Вариант 0
Лабораторная работа № 3 Графы. Нахождение кратчайшего расстояния между двумя вершинами с помощью алгоритма Форда-Беллмана Написать программу, которая по алгоритму Форда-Беллмана находит кратчайшее расстояние от указанной вершины до всех остальных вершин связного взвешенного неориентированного графа, имеющего 7 вершин (нумерация вершин начинается с 0). Граф задан матрицей весов дуг, соединяющих всевозможные пары вершин (0 означает, что соответствующей дуги нет). Данные считать из файла. Номер ва
User Despite : 14 мая 2015
60 руб.
Лабораторная работа № 4. Теория сложностей вычислительных процессов и структур. Вариант № 1
Написать программу, которая по алгоритму Дейкстры находит кратчайшее расстояние от указанной вершины до всех остальных вершин связного взвешенного неориентированного графа, имеющего 6 вершин (нумерация вершин начинается с 0). Граф задан матрицей весов дуг, соединяющих всевозможные пары вершин (0 означает, что соответствующей дуги нет). Данные считать из файла. Номер варианта выбирается по последней цифре пароля. Вариант 1 Вершина 0.
User jashma28 : 20 мая 2012
800 руб.
Динамический расчет ДВС
Динамика, Кинематика, Уравновешение. (Дизельный ДВС R6 мощностью N=380 кВт, Диаметр цилиндра D=135, Ход поршня S=152
User Murakami : 4 мая 2019
899 руб.
Динамический расчет ДВС
Гидравлика и теплотехника ТОГУ Теплопередача Задача 26 Вариант 8
Определить плотность теплового потока через плоскую стенку нагревательной печи, состоящую из двух слоев кладки: шамотного кирпича толщиной δ1 = 0,56 м и диамитового кирпича δ2 = 0,24 м, если температура внутренней поверхности кладки равна tст1, а температура наружного воздуха t0 = 25 ºС. Коэффициент теплопроводности внутреннего слоя кладки λ1 = 0,95 Вт/(м·К), наружного слоя λ2 = 0,15 Вт/(м·К). Коэффициент теплоотдачи конвекцией со стороны наружной поверхности αк = 8,5 Вт/(м²·К), а ее степень чер
User Z24 : 5 марта 2026
150 руб.
Гидравлика и теплотехника ТОГУ Теплопередача Задача 26 Вариант 8
РАСЧЕТНО-ГРАФИЧЕСКОЕ ЗАДАНИЕ по курсу «Сети Доступа»
1. Рассчитать количество входящих линий при условии, что средняя нагрузка на линию: СаLL-центр 0,6-0,7 эрл Такси, службы доставки и т.д 0,4-0,5 эрл Бизнес-сегмент 0,2-0,3 эрл 2. Определить тип входящих линий 3. Подобрать АТС и телефонные аппараты 4. Определить тип Last Mile 5. Выбрать оборудование для организации локальной компьютерной сети локальной компьютерной сети
User nastenachka : 20 мая 2020
200 руб.
РАСЧЕТНО-ГРАФИЧЕСКОЕ ЗАДАНИЕ по курсу «Сети Доступа»
Функции заработной платы, проблемы их реализации в современных условиях. Основные принципы орган
Заработная плата – это основная часть средств, направляемых на потребление, представляющая собой долю дохода (чистую продукцию), зависящую от конечных результатов работы коллектива и распределяющуюся между работниками в соответствии с количеством и качеством затраченного труда, реальным трудовым вкладом каждого и размером вложенного капитала. Необходимо также различать номинальную и реальную заработную плату. Номинальная заработная плата или доход выражает общую сумму денег, полученных работни
User Elfa254 : 22 марта 2014
10 руб.
up Наверх